Just finished watching through since I don't have a PS4. I really liked this, and the way it was executed just made the tragedy of it all that much more powerful.

I don't understand why people point to this game and say Neil Druckmann hated Joel. The game really deepened the character and the relationship between him and Ellie; if you loved him in the first one, this just has more of what made him so relatable. I'm not ashamed to say I teared up during the flashback at the museum

Noah Caldwell sums it up better than I can - I wish I could find the exact time code. But basically you need to be all in on Ellie and her revenge, without further context or deeper introspection, just like she is. Playing as Abby earlier than you do would ruin that. Then, you play as Abby and youre all in on her even though you probably hate her. Its more challenging to the player emotionally, but ultimately I think that makes for a deeper, more rewarding story.

Exactly. It's a much more original take and I think to structure it more conventionally you would definitely miss some of the beats and lessen the impact.
